LeBron James prompts National Weather Service to give flood update

LeBron James prompts weather warning

Miami Heat star LeBron James prompted the National Weather Service to issue an advisory after posting pictures of flooding on his Instagram account.

The 28-year-old put four photos online on Saturday with the caption "Miami ain't always sunshine. Mother nature ain't nothing to mess with. Rain rain go away, come back ..."

An hour after the post, the National Weather Service updated the page for Coral Cables, citing LeBron as their number one source for the flooding.

The following day, LeBron took on the Chicago Bulls with Miami Heat, who secured a 105-93 victory.
